Workshop Description

A Taste of Kagan is a dynamic, hands-on session designed to give district leaders and school principals a firsthand look at the power of Kagan Cooperative Learning. Led by a certified Kagan trainer, participants will experience first-hand the power of Everyone Answers! which radically transforms student engagement by replacing Call On One with structures that engage every learner.

Whether you’re exploring implementation for the first time or bringing new staff into the vision, this session offers something powerful: a shared experience that inspires momentum and informs next steps.
